Delving into the Heart of Ancient India

The tapestry of Indian mythology is a vast and complex one, stretching back to the earliest civilizations of the Indus Valley and beyond.

These ancient myths, imbued with primordial energies, provide a window into the beliefs and practices of our ancestors. They speak of the creation of the cosmos, the origins of life, and the eternal struggle between good and evil.

The pantheon of Indian deities is vast and varied, each representing a different aspect of the divine. From the supreme creator, Brahma, to the benevolent preserver, Vishnu, and the transformative destroyer, Shiva, the gods and goddesses of India are revered for their power and their ability to intervene in human affairs.

Myths and the Shaping of Indian Culture

India's untold myths have played a pivotal role in shaping the nation's culture. They are reflected in art, literature, music, and dance, giving these creative expressions their unique character and profound resonance.

The epic tales of the Ramayana and the Mahabharata, for example, have been immortalized in countless artistic and literary forms. These epics explore themes of duty, honor, sacrifice, and the eternal quest for dharma, the righteous path.
